FAT Brands Inc is a multi-brand restaurant franchising company. It develops, markets, acquires, and manages quick service, fast casual, casual dining, and polished casual dining restaurant concepts around the world. The company operates as a franchisor of restaurants, where the company generally does not own or operate the restaurant locations but rather generates revenue by charging franchisees an initial franchise fee as well as ongoing royalties. For some of the company's brands, it also directly owns and operates restaurant locations. Its brands include Round Table Pizza, Fatburger, Johnny Rockets, Twin Peaks, and Elevation Burger among others. Geographically, the majority of the revenue for the company is generated from the United States.
Fat Brands trades on the NASDAQ stock market under the symbol FAT.
As of February 11, 2026, FAT stock price was flat at $0.16 with million shares trading.
FAT has a beta of 2.06, meaning it tends to be more sensitive to market movements. FAT has a correlation of 0.07 to the broad based SPY ETF.
FAT has a market cap of $2.92 million. This is considered a Sub-Micro Cap stock.
Last quarter Fat Brands reported $140 million in Revenue and -$2.67 earnings per share. This fell short of revenue expectation by $-5 million and missed earnings estimates by -$.81.
In the last 3 years, FAT traded as high as $9.48 and as low as $.14.
The top ETF exchange traded funds that FAT belongs to (by Net Assets): VTI, VXF.
FAT has underperformed the market in the last year with a price return of -95.8% while the SPY ETF gained +15.5%. FAT has also underperformed the stock market ETF in the last 3 month and 2 week periods returning -89.3% and -36.0%, respectively, while the SPY returned +1.6% and -0.5%, respectively.
FAT support price is $.15 and resistance is $.18 (based on 1 day standard deviation move). This means that using the most recent 20 day stock volatility and applying a one standard deviation move around the stock's closing price, stastically there is a 67% probability that FAT shares will trade within this expected range on the day.
